// Fixture: currency conversion rounding cases for LedgerLoom.
// Covers half-even rounding at 2 and 4 decimal places, plus the
// JPY zero-decimal edge case that bit us in release 3.1.
// Do not "simplify" these expected values; they are exact by design.
// Rates come from the mock quote service, which requires auth.
// The bearer token for the mock endpoint follows below.

login token, yajeg-fawif: eyJhbGciOiJIUzI1NiIsInR5cCI6IkpXVCJ9.eyJzdWIiOiIEdPQYnZXaZIn0.HSRTnYZBx0Qc

**Q: How do I access the Brindlewood partner SFTP drop?**

New hires at Fennimore Logistics should first request the drop role from their team lead, then verify the host fingerprint against the onboarding wiki before connecting. Files from Brindlewood arrive nightly and must not be renamed. If the service account is ever locked out, recovery requires the passphrase held by the integrations team, shown below.

recovery phrase for yajop-tagef: quenael-zoriel-aldael-quenax-druion

## Step 4: Tune cold starts

After moving Fernwick's order handlers to the Quillbase serverless runtime, cold starts jumped to ~4s. Enable provisioned warm pools and trim the dependency bundle before cutover. Do not skip this; checkout latency alerts will fire otherwise. The warm-pool settings currently applied in staging are listed below.

deployment values, tahof-baweg:
[brieth]
team = nordor
access_code = ac_abc511
owner = tamael.quenvan
host = brieth.halixlabs.example
port = 9000
peer = zorok.plorvaforge.example
salt = 02a603a5
pin = 1472

Ticket: The occupancy feed for the Marrowgate garage complex has been reporting negative stall counts since roughly 03:40. The Lotsense ingest service appears to double-decrement when a vehicle exit event arrives out of order with its gate-open event. On-call: the feed is consumed by three downstream dashboards, so please freeze publication before restarting ingest, then replay from the last clean checkpoint. The affected ingest deployment can be identified by the token below.

session token of bagaf-tawif = htk6_eebfeb